New summer food program director reports nearly 100 registrations; city says playground site selection follows state grant rules
Summary
Jonathan King, newly introduced director of Chester’s summer food program, reported that nearly 100 children were registered in the first three days. Parks staff said playground sites are selected per state grant criteria, and the city is working to add an East Side site.
Jonathan King, introduced July 9 as the city’s new summer food program director, told council that the program’s first day “went off with a really big bang” and that by the third day staff had registered “almost a 100 kids.” King said site supervisors and monitors have been consistent and cooperative with participants and invited community suggestions for new sites.
